In a large bowl, combine the mashed potatoes, 1 beaten egg, grated cheese, ham or bacon (if using), green onions or chives, salt, and pepper. Mix until well combined.
Roll spoonfuls of the mixture into uniform small logs or balls.
Set up three shallow dishes: one with flour, one with the 2 beaten eggs, and one with breadcrumbs.
Roll each croquette in flour and shake off the excess, dip in the egg, then coat in breadcrumbs.
Preheat the air fryer to 400°F (200°C) for 5 minutes.
Arrange the croquettes in a single layer in the basket, leaving space between them, and mist lightly with cooking spray.
Air fry at 400°F for 10 to 12 minutes, flipping halfway through, until golden brown and crisp. Work in batches if needed.
Rest on a wire rack for a couple of minutes, then serve warm with your favorite dipping sauce.
